| Carl joined MB&G during 1998 after more than
20 years with Georgia-Pacific Corporation where his most recent position
was Western Region Manager, Environmental Affairs, Forest Resources.
He took the lead on and set policy for all natural resources environmental
issues impacting approximately 500,000 acres of fee timberland in
the western region (Oregon and California). He has also been responsible
for directing raw material movement for five company sawmills and
two paper mills as well as domestic and export log sales. While at
MB&G, Carl ’s work has included 631(a) tax analysis
involving the determination of stumpage values of timber harvested
from lands owned in the western and southern states. He has also been
involved in the valuation of approximately 1.5 million acres of timberland
in the US and New Zealand.
